Y=-24
To solve this you need to get y by itself so you have to move 16 to the other side. To do this you are doing to do the opposite of what it says so since on that side it’s addition you are going to subtract. Subtract 16 from 16 which cancels it out, then subtract 16 from -8 to get -24. Now you have y=-24
